Abstract
The global situation has become increasingly uncertain and it has been a long time since the so-called VUCA era began. The semiconductor market, however, is now booming and semiconductor technology seems to have overcome its stagnation. The market has now entered the so-called Multi-driver era, driven by the IoT, Cloud, AI, Car, and 5G applications, collectively referred to as ICAC5, in addition to the former single set applications, such as PCs and mobile phones. Technologies adapted to the ICAC5 market have also been developed, and device development has been active in three directions: MM (More Moore), MtM (More than Moore), and BC (Beyond CMOS). With the development of semiconductor devices, new technologies are also required for manufacturing equipment such as CMP. Based on the uncertain global outlook, this paper provides an overview of device technology up to 2030 by showing the uniqueness of the semiconductor market, and presents as an example how the CMP process should evolve. Semiconductors are immortal as long as there is human desire. Semiconductors will continue to lead the future of technologies. And semiconductor manufacturing equipment will continue to support the evolution of semiconductor devices.
